Army helicopter strikes Griffiss control tower, injuring one
ROME, N.Y. — One crew member was treated and released after an Army Blackhawk helicopter clipped the control tower at Griffiss International Airport late Thursday.

Manlius Pebble Hill School leader says he’s retiring next spring
MANLIUS, N.Y. — Jim Dunaway is retiring as head of school at Manlius Pebble Hill School (MPH) at the end of the coming school year.
